Ithaca Agway is launching its website at an important time, as small businesses seek new ways to market their products and services.  Small businesses are recognizing that their websites are a critical component to future growth. In 2014, 40% of US small businesses plan to increase spending on their company websites, according to data from Thrive Analytics. The small businesses surveyed said they plan to spend more on company websites than on paid search ads, social media and online video.  In addition, website spending was the only category that increased over 2013 spending levels.

And just another nugget of data to show how important small businesses think their websites are:

50% of companies surveyed said their websites are the most effective promotional and marketing method.
